In a manner similar to that described in Example 13, a solution of α-vinyl-β-piperidylacrolein is prepared from 12.94 g (0.104 mole) of 5-formyl-α-pyrone and 8.84 g or 10.26 ml (0.104 mole) of piperidine in 84 ml of acetonitrile. In a separate reaction vessel, 18.31 g (0.104 mole) of sodium methylate in 70 ml of methanol are added to 19.46 g (0.104 mole) of 4,6-dimethylpyrimidylamidine hydrochloride in order to set free the corresponding base. The acetonitrile solution of α-vinyl-β-piperidylacrolein is then mixed with the methanolic suspension of the 4,6-dimethyl -2-pyrimidine-amidine base and the reaction mixture is refluxed for 3 hours, while adding dropwise 6.24 g, i.e. 5.88 ml (0.104 mole), of glacial acetic acid. The suspension is filtered with suction and the filtrate is washed with 20 ml of methanol. The filtrate is evaporated to dryness and the residue is chromatographed over a column of silica gel (1000 g of SiO2) with chloroform/methanol in the volume ratio 19:1 as eluant. The product (14.1 g=63.95% of theory) is stirred in diethyl ether, filtered with suction and dried at 80° C./100 bar, affording 13.42 g (60.86% of theory) of 4,6-dimethyl-2-pyrimidyl-5-vinylpyrimidine with a melting point of 230°-232° C. The product is readily sublimable at 160° C./2×10-3 bar. The melting point is not raised thereby.
